Dr. van Swam grew up in Richland, Washington. She attended Northwestern University in Evanston, Illinois, where she obtained her Bachelor’s degree in Cognitive Science. Dr. van Swam went on to medical school at the New York Medical College in Valhalla, New York where she was honored with The Sanford Sall, MD Award in obstetrics and gynecology. She completed her residency in obstetrics and gynecology at the University of Colorado, where she was chief resident and nominated for the Gold Foundation Humanism and Excellence in Teaching Award.
Dr. van Swam is interested in all aspects of the practice of obstetrics and gynecology, particularly adolescent and pediatric gynecology. She enjoys creating relationships with patients focused on education and preventive medicine. When she’s not practicing medicine, Dr. van Swam can be found hiking, backpacking, telemark skiing or cooking. She speaks conversational Spanish and Swedish.
